Mahakaleshwar to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ple: Distance, Auto Fare and Route

Quick Answer ⚡

The distance from Mahakaleshwar Temple to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ple is approximately 3 to 4 kilometers. By auto-rickshaw, the journey takes 10 to 15 minutes and costs ₹60 to ₹100 during normal hours. The best route is via Mahakal Marg → Freeganj → Ring Road, passing through Gudri Chauraha and Triveni area. The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ple is dedicated to Lord Shani (Saturn) and is part of the Navgrah temple circuit in Ujjain. The temple is open from 6:00 AM to 8:00 PM daily, and the best time to visit is early morning (6:00-8:00 AM) for a peaceful darshan. The temple is especially significant for devotees seeking relief from Shani Dosh and performing Shani Dosh Nivaran puja.

Why Visit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ple? The Shani Dev Temple of Ujjain 🙏

Before we discuss transport options, let me explain why the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ple deserves a spot on your Ujjain itinerary.

The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ple is one of the important Navgrah temples in Ujjain, dedicated to Lord Shani (Saturn). The temple is located in the Triveni area of Ujjain and is part of the larger Navgrah temple circuit that includes temples for all nine planets.

Local Insight 📍: Lord Shani is considered one of the most powerful and influential planets in Vedic astrology. Devotees visit this temple to seek relief from Shani Dosh — the malefic effects of Saturn in their horoscope. The temple is especially popular on Saturdays, which are dedicated to Lord Shani.

Best Route from Mahakaleshwar to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ple 🗺️

Route: Mahakal Marg → Freeganj → Ring Road

Directions:

  1. Start at Mahakaleshwar Temple — exit from Gate 1 or Gate 4

  2. Head toward Mahakal Marg — the main road leading away from the temple

  3. Pass through Gudri Chauraha — a major intersection

  4. Continue on Mahakal Marg toward Freeganj

  5. From Freeganj, take the road toward Ring Road

  6. Continue on Ring Road toward Triveni area

  7.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ple is located in the Triveni area

What to Expect at Triveni Navgrah Shani Temple 🏛️

The Deity 🙏

The temple houses a powerful idol of Lord Shani (Saturn) made of black stone. Lord Shani is depicted riding a crow or chariot, holding a sword, arrow, and bow. The deity is known for its fierce yet protective energy.

Triveni Sangam 💧

The temple is located at Triveni Sangam, believed to be the confluence of three sacred streams. This adds to the spiritual significance of the site.

Special Offerings 🌺

You can offer:

  • Black sesame seeds (til) — considered auspicious for Shani

  • Black cloth

  • Mustard oil

  • Flowers (especially black or dark blue flowers)

  • Coconut

  • Sindoor (vermilion)

Festivals 🎉

Festival Significance
Saturdays Dedicated to Lord Shani
Shani Jayanti Major festival celebrating Lord Shani
Amavasya Significant for Shani worship
